Essential Tips For Choosing The Best Asset Tracking Software

Irrespective of the size of an organisation or how asset-intensive it is, keeping track of all the assets efficiently, right from the time of acquisition until they are disposed of is crucial. If an individual tried to find the best asset tracking software online, they would be able to see page after page of products offering various services and features. They all sound great, but the many promised benefits of the software can only be harnessed by you when you manage to find the best asset tracking software that suits your individual needs. Once your organisation owns and operates a certain number of assets, it can get very difficult to track all of them and their operations. So, how do you choose the right asset tracking software that helps gather data on asset locations, runtime, and downtime, and which is easily accessible for the stakeholders. Here are the top five tips that you can keep in mind to help make your search easier:

Usability

Look for asset tracking software that is easy to use and user-friendly so that any employee, regardless of technical ability, can understand the software without having to spend time training. If using the software is too time-consuming, it defeats the purpose of investing in the software in the first place. Usability is one of the most vital aspects that you must consider while selecting the right asset tracking software for your organisation.

Customisation Options

Tracking assets can mean different things for different organisations, depending on the type of business and the types of assets involved. Before purchasing the software, check how many features the software offers  and whether your organisation even needs all those features on a daily basis. Check if you can select the features that make sense for your business. Easy customisation is one of the benefits of asset tracking software that you should definitely look for.

Cloud-Enabled

Gone are the days when asset managers had to manage their assets on office computers or when they had to keep track of all asset operations manually. Cloud compatibility is one of the most important features you should look for in asset tracking software for your organisation. With an asset tracking software that is cloud-enabled, you will be able to access your data from anywhere at any point in time. Furthermore, cloud-enabled software also keeps a backup of your data on the cloud, for easy access as well as safety.

Security

Asset tracking software accumulates a great amount of data over time, which may consist of details like asset purchase date, their usability, maintenance time, licensed documents, and other crucial information. Safeguarding all such information is a must. This is why you must ensure that the software you are buying has multiple layers of security to protect sensitive data from malpractice. Security is one of the primary benefits of asset tracking software that you need.

Support

Although you might have done the research for buying the best asset tracking software for your organisation, there are possibilities that you may need support in certain areas of the application. During this time, the quality of support offered by the asset tracking software company should be up to the mark. Make sure that you check that the vendor offers robust support and is able to troubleshoot any software-related issues you may face in the future.

The benefits of asset tracking software are many, as they help you cut down on overhead costs, boost productivity, and help enhance profit margins for your organisation. Keeping these five tips in mind when choosing the best asset tracking software for your organisation will help you make an informed decision.
